Output fc64b2d0dfa3fe795b8b21a4989ecce153298b4428080d0f7810e7e77ec06f7f:91

value
103140
script pubkey
OP_0 OP_PUSHBYTES_20 912813cb37d784039dec475c4611f25b926ec011
address
bc1qjy5p8jeh67zq880vgawyvy0jtwfxasq3s0e9rm
transaction
fc64b2d0dfa3fe795b8b21a4989ecce153298b4428080d0f7810e7e77ec06f7f
confirmations
352
spent
true